One in nine Americans suffers from kidney disease, which means that one out of every nine people in the Murfreesboro area are likely to have a kidney disease of some sort. Other common conditions, such as diabetes and heart failure, can put extra stress on the kidneys, causing them to function poorly. This stress can eventually lead to chronic kidney disease. The kidneys serve as the body's filtration system, eliminating wastes from useful materials.
If your kidney disease is so severe it will persist for over a year and prevents you from working, you may be a candidate for monthly disability checks from the Social Security Administration. With kidney disease, the Social Security Administration requires "a longitudinal record of your medical history...and laboratory evidence of renal disease that indicates its progressive nature." This evidence must cover at least a three-month period. If you are undergoing dialysis at a dialysis clinic in Murfreesboro or elsewhere, the SSA will want to see lab reports on your renal function before and after dialysis.

Causes of Kidney Disease
Kidney failure can be acute or chronic. It can be caused by low blood volume, dehydration, obstruction of blood flow to the kidney. Renal causes of kidney failure include sepsis, medications (n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s such as naproxen and ibuprofen, certain antibiotics and lithium, to name a few), rhabdomyolysis (muscle breakdown in the body results in damaged fibers clogging the kidney), multiple myeloma, inflammation of the glomeruli, lupus, bladder obstruction, prostate cancer or kidney stones. Poorly controlled diabetes and high blood pressure can also lead to chronic renal failure.
Signs of Kidney Disease
- Lethargy
- Weakness
- Shortness of breath
- Metabolic acidosis
- Rising potassium levels leading to heart rhythm disturbances that can be fatal
- Rising urea levels leading to encephalopathy and pericarditis
- Rising acid load in the body can lead to congestive heart failure
- Anemia
- Loss of appetite
